Help Your Kids Find Coins They Love
Once your children decide that they want to collect coins, you should help them find coins that they want to collect. You probably shouldn’t start them off with any costly coins until they prove they can be responsible with their collection. U.S. state quarters are great for getting kids interested in coins, so start there and then build their collection up.
